Why use Wine email templates?

Wine is bought on story, occasion, and trust. Newsletters that share the harvest, announce releases, and invite to tastings turn casual buyers into collectors and club members.

  • Storytelling layouts: vintage notes, vineyard photos, and winemaker voices.
  • Release-day engine: allocations and new vintages sell out to a warm list.
  • Event fillers: tastings and cellar tours book up when announced well.
  • Club retention: members who hear from you stay members.

What can wine businesses send?

1) New releases & allocations

Vintage notes, scores, and buy-now buttons — list-first access sells out fast.

2) Tasting events & tours

Cellar-door evenings, vertical tastings, and food pairings with RSVP.

3) Harvest & vineyard stories

Season updates that build the connection collectors pay for.

4) Wine club news

Member shipments, exclusive lots, and renewal perks.

5) Pairing & seasonal picks

What to drink with what — holiday cases and summer selections.

Best practices for Wine campaigns

  • Members first, always: early access is the club’s core promise.
  • Story sells the price: harvest and craft notes justify premium bottles.
  • Scarcity is real: honest allocation counts drive release-day action.
  • Season the calendar: harvest, release, holidays — wine has natural rhythm.
  • Mind drinking-age rules: keep list practices compliant in your market.

FAQ: Wine email templates

What should a winery newsletter contain?

One release or story per send: vintage notes, a vineyard moment, and a clear buy or RSVP button.

How do wine clubs reduce churn?

Consistent member-first communication — early allocations, exclusive lots, and shipment previews keep membership feeling valuable.

When should we announce a release?

Tease a week ahead, open to members first, then general release — scarcity does the rest.

Can we track which wines interest whom?

Yes — Mailpro statistics show clicks per wine, guiding allocations and future offers.
